Transaction d7afaeeb17c1edee5502b469676435aa20b7ec40becc053caae5d7104daae0ea
1 Input
1 Output
-
d7afaeeb17c1edee5502b469676435aa20b7ec40becc053caae5d7104daae0ea:0
- value
- 3491878
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ce2a8e3b13130906290f5695762d5681812145b7
- address
- bc1qec4guwcnzvysv2g0262hvt2ksxqjz3dhfnwjtu